Siuwi Tracker
alt

ECW Fan Cam: January 27, 2000

|

ECW Fan Cam: January 27, 2000

Status: Released

Runtime: 120

Release Date: 27/01/2000

Origin Language: en

Origin Country: US

Languages: English

Production: RF VideoExtreme Championship Wrestling (ECW)

Countries: United States of America

Budget: 0

Revenue: 0 (0)

January 27, 2000 from The St. Petersburg Coliseum in St. Petersburg, Florida



Reccomendations